WebThe Partnership Act 1890 (UK Act) Section 1(1) defines partnership as ‘the relation which subsists between persons carrying on a business in common with a view of profit’ Section 1(2) specifically excludes the relationship which exists between the members of a company. Web13 Apr 2024 · There was no separate partnership Act prior to 1932. The law on partnership was contained in chapter XI (SS 239 to 266) of contract Act, 1872.
